2010-10-19 58 views
1

我一直在經歷Flask,看起來現在我有一個體面的理解去建立一個Web應用程序。不過,我想知道我將如何解決這個問題。例如: 我決定構建一個博客應用程序。我所做的第一件事就是記下所有我想到的東西,從用戶註冊到在博客上發佈數據,然後在網站上發佈數據。如何進行網絡應用程序開發?

但是在此之後,我就進入了編碼領域。我知道這不是正確的做法。我聽說過UML圖表,工作流程圖和東西。這將是巨大的,如果有人可以簡單地說明,他們將遵循構建大型應用程序的步驟,然後我可以繼續和更多地瞭解them.For例如,它可以像下面: -

  1. 收集要求
  2. 繪製UML圖
  3. 繪製工作流程圖
  4. 開始編碼

請提出一個詳盡的清單,這樣我可以讓我的做法更加系統化。 謝謝

+2

我想這個問題最好在http://programmers.stackexchange.com/上提問,在那裏鼓勵對編程進行主觀討論。這裏回答了有關代碼問題和客觀問題的問題。你可能會在這個問題上得到很多參與。 – pyfunc 2010-10-19 07:09:10

回答

0

這聽起來像很多工作。嘗試web2py。您可以免費獲得許多內容,例如用戶註冊和更新博客數據。然後只需編寫代碼。 web2py不像燒瓶那樣自由,有一種「正確的做事方式」。但對於初學者來說,這可能會有所幫助,直到你有足夠的經驗可以獨立完成。

+0

謝謝cjrh!但我想web2py不適合我。我曾經閱讀過文檔,並嘗試過構建一個應用程序,但是在整個過程中,我感覺我好像在學習一種全新的語言。但是,這絕對是一個很好的框架。然而,最好不要在這方面引發爭論。 – Rasmus 2010-10-20 00:49:06

+0

沒關係。做任何適合你的工作。 – 2010-10-20 08:42:36

相關問題